public override string ToString() { var builder = new StringBuilder();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tClusterDeployment:"));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tDataNodeCount: {0}", this.DataNodeCount)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tTotalNodeCount: {0}", this.TotalNodeCount)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tVersion: {0}", this.Version)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tCreatedDate: {0}", this.CreatedDate)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tRdpUserEnabled: {0}", this.IsRdpUserEnabled)); if (this.RdpUsername !=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tRdpUsername: {0}", this.RdpUsername)); } buil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tRdpExpirationDate: {0}", this.RdpExpirationDate)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terDashboardEnabled: {0}", this.ClusterDashboardEnabled)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tHttpUserEnabled: {0}", this.IsHttpUserEnabled)); if (this.ClusterUsername !=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terUsername: {0}", this.ClusterUsername)); } if (this.ClusterPassword !=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terPassword: {0}", this.ClusterPassword)); } if (this.AdditionalStorageAccounts != null && this.AdditionalStorageAccounts.Count > 0)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tAdditionalStorageAccounts: {0}", DataContractsSerDeUtils.SerializeToXml(this.AdditionalStorageAccounts))); } if (this.Roles != null && this.Roles.Count > 0)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tRoles: {0}", DataContractsSerDeUtils.SerializeToXml(this.Roles))); } return(builder.ToString()); }
public override string ToString() { var builder = new StringBuilder();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tClusterDeployment:"));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terSize: {0}", this.ClusterSize)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terState: {0}", this.ClusterState)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tVersion: {0}", this.Version)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tCreatedDate: {0}", this.CreatedDate)); if (this.ClusterUsername !=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terUsername: {0}", this.ClusterUsername)); } if (this.ClusterPassword !=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tClusterPassword: {0}", this.ClusterPassword)); } if (this.ASVAccounts != null && this.ASVAccounts.Count > 0)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tASVAccounts: {0}", DataContractsSerDeUtils.SerializeToXml(this.ASVAccounts))); } if (this.NodeSizes != null && this.NodeSizes.Count > 0)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tNodeSizes: {0}", DataContractsSerDeUtils.SerializeToXml(this.NodeSizes))); } if (this.SqlMetaStores != null && this.SqlMetaStores.Count > 0)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tSqlMetaStores: {0}", DataContractsSerDeUtils.SerializeToXml(this.SqlMetaStores))); } return(builder.ToString()); }
public override string ToString() { var builder = new StringBuilder();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"ClusterContainer:"));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tClusterName: {0}", this.ClusterName)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tClusterState: {0}", this.ClusterState)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tClusterUri: {0}", this.ClusterUri)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tDeploymentAction: {0}", this.DeploymentAction)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tRegion: {0}", this.Region)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tCreatedDate: {0}", this.CreatedDate)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tUpdatedDate: {0}", this.UpdatedDate)); if (this.StorageAccounts !=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tStorageAccounts: {0}", DataContractsSerDeUtils.SerializeToXml(this.StorageAccounts))); } if (this.Settings !=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\tSettings: {0}", DataContractsSerDeUtils.SerializeToXml(this.Settings))); } if (this.ContainerError != null) { foreach (var error in ContainerError)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tContainer Error Code: {0}", error.ErrorCode)); buil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, "\t\tContainer Error Description: {0}", error.ErrorDescription)); } } if (this.Deployment != null) { builder.AppendLine(String.Format(System.Globalization.CultureInfo.InvariantCulture, this.Deployment.ToString())); } return(builder.ToString()); }